    ive been into vintage watches for a number of years and have owned several omegas. im no expert and buy what i like the look of but in the last few years ive got fed up with paying for services and things that go wrong just after you buy them or having to wait several months to get them back. i use to say i would never buy a modern watch but last week bought a speedmaster mk ii. i thought i would get this model as it is similar to the 1969 version which i have owned. i love my new watch and would probably buy new or newish watches in the future. 20181212_200851.jpg 20181212_200840.jpg 20181212_194858.jpg
